They homogenised them by completely redesigning them
-SCH got most of its damage options removed, Selene became a glam, fairies lost most of their utility and aetherflow was changed
-AST lost its card individuality, it’s time magic and had most of it replaced by generic heals to cover the gap the healing cards used to cover
-WHM lost its terrible lily system and was rebuilt around the modern lily system being most of its throughput
All healers also lost most of their mana management and their ability to use lower tiers of DOT’s as well as higher tier (like aero 1 2 and 3 all being a gain on 1)
The level of change between SB and ShB is no more or less than the amount of change needed to “fix” the modern healers and they did it once, they can do it again
My point was “it’s very hard because they have to change 4 healers” is a non starter argument because they’ve already done it before
